如何通过AI实时语音进行语音情感分析?
在当今这个信息爆炸的时代,人工智能(AI)已经深入到我们生活的方方面面。从智能家居到自动驾驶,从在线购物到医疗诊断,AI的应用无处不在。而在这些应用中,语音情感分析无疑是最引人注目的一个。本文将讲述一位AI工程师的故事,讲述他是如何通过AI实时语音进行语音情感分析,为我们的生活带来便利。
李明,一个普通的AI工程师,从小就对计算机技术充满热情。大学毕业后,他进入了一家知名互联网公司,从事AI语音情感分析的研究。在这个领域,他遇到了前所未有的挑战,但也发现了无限的可能。
一天,李明接到了一个紧急任务:为公司的一款智能客服系统开发实时语音情感分析功能。这个功能要求系统能够实时识别用户的语音情感,并根据情感给出相应的回复。这对于当时的AI技术来说,无疑是一个巨大的挑战。
为了完成这个任务,李明开始深入研究语音情感分析的相关知识。他阅读了大量的文献,学习了各种算法,还参加了各种学术会议。在这个过程中,他结识了一群志同道合的朋友,他们一起探讨、研究,共同攻克了一个又一个难题。
在研究过程中,李明发现,语音情感分析主要涉及两个环节:语音信号处理和情感识别。语音信号处理是将原始的语音信号转换为计算机可以处理的数字信号,而情感识别则是根据这些数字信号来判断用户的情感。
为了实现实时语音情感分析,李明决定采用深度学习技术。深度学习是一种模拟人脑神经网络结构的算法,具有强大的特征提取和分类能力。通过训练大量的语音数据,深度学习模型可以学会识别不同的语音特征,从而实现情感识别。
在语音信号处理方面,李明采用了MFCC(梅尔频率倒谱系数)作为特征提取方法。MFCC是一种广泛应用于语音信号处理的特征提取方法,能够有效地提取语音信号的时频特征。在情感识别方面,李明选择了卷积神经网络(CNN)作为分类器。CNN是一种具有良好特征提取和分类能力的深度学习模型。
接下来,李明开始收集大量的语音数据。这些数据包括不同年龄、性别、地域、情感状态的语音样本。通过这些数据,他可以训练出具有较强泛化能力的深度学习模型。
在训练过程中,李明遇到了很多困难。有时候,他需要花费数小时来调整模型的参数,以期获得更好的效果。但他从未放弃,始终坚信自己能够成功。
经过数月的努力,李明终于完成了实时语音情感分析系统的开发。他将系统部署到公司的智能客服系统中,并进行了测试。结果显示,该系统能够准确识别用户的情感,并给出相应的回复。
这款智能客服系统一经推出,便受到了广泛好评。用户们纷纷表示,这个系统能够更好地理解他们的需求,为他们提供更加人性化的服务。而李明也因为在语音情感分析领域的突出贡献,获得了公司的高度认可。
然而,李明并没有因此而满足。他深知,语音情感分析技术还有很大的提升空间。为了进一步提高系统的准确率,他开始研究新的算法和模型。
在研究过程中,李明发现,情感识别的准确率与语音数据的质量有很大关系。为了提高数据质量,他开始尝试使用语音增强技术。语音增强技术能够去除语音信号中的噪声,提高语音质量,从而提高情感识别的准确率。
此外,李明还发现,情感识别的准确率与模型的训练数据量有很大关系。为了提高模型的效果,他开始尝试使用迁移学习技术。迁移学习是一种利用已有模型的知识来提高新模型效果的方法。通过迁移学习,李明可以快速地将已有模型的知识应用到新的任务中,从而提高模型的准确率。
在李明的努力下,实时语音情感分析系统的准确率得到了显著提高。这个系统不仅应用于智能客服,还被广泛应用于智能家居、教育、医疗等领域,为人们的生活带来了诸多便利。
李明的故事告诉我们,只要我们勇于挑战,不断探索,就一定能够攻克技术难题,为我们的生活带来更多美好。而语音情感分析技术,正是这样一个充满潜力的领域。相信在不久的将来,随着技术的不断发展,语音情感分析将为我们的生活带来更多惊喜。
猜你喜欢:人工智能对话